Child Labour

Children who are under 15year age, work on tea stalls, restaurants, hotels, factories, buildings, and other places. 1 in 7 children is child workers. And about 22000 kids die every year due to it. It is shameful for everyone.UNICEF estimates that India, with its large population, has the highest number of laborers in the world. The 2011 national census of India found the total number of child laborers, aged 5-14 to be at 4.35million5, and the whole child population to be 259.64 million in that are group6. Child labor is not unique in India; worldwide, about 217 million children work, many full-time.

                Child labor is the service paid by the children in their childhood in any field of work. This done by the children's own due to lack of resources for the life survival, irresponsibility of the parents, or forcefully by the owner for increasing their return on investment at low investment.

               Childhood is the significant and happiest period of life of everyone, during which one learns about the basic strategy of growth from parents, loved ones, and nature. Child labor keeps a child away from all the benefits of childhood, the happiest, and the crucial period of the life everyone. In many developing countries, child labor is widespread because of the existence of a high level of poverty and poor schooling opportunities for children. The rate of child labor is high in the agriculture field, which mostly found in rural areas.

             The main reason for child labor in poverty children works as child labor just to satisfy their hunger. And the female child is the most deprived and underprivileged of all categories of such children. Girls are not only deprived of schooling education and forced to indulge in child labor.

             We can't stop it entirely, but we can reduce it. We need to spread awareness about child labor. Because children are bright future and power of our country, thus child labor is damaging, spoiling, and destroying the future of the children and finally for the country.

Causes of Child labor: To have or increase the income of a poor family, to reduce the labor cost in a production organization.Misc. Reasons for engaging as domestic aid as the children are less doubtful about dishonesty or less liable to misbehave or be violent.

The solution of Child labor: Child labor laws need to be strictly enforced by the Government. The general public needs to be made aware of the severe consequences of child labor. An increase in employment opportunities for adults would help in overcoming the problem of poverty and child labor. The Government should ensure that every child gets the chance to go to School. The owners of factories and mines should take the pledge of not an engaging child in the place of their business.

Every family must earn their minimum income to survive and reduce child labor because healthy children are the bright future and power of any country.
